Warrego · State Electorate
Work across the area — who is in the labour force, in which industries and jobs.
Full-time work is very common in Warrego, where 66.6% of the workforce holds a full-time position. This is well above the national figure of 58.9%, reflecting a steady local job market with very few people without work.
Employment, participation and unemployment.
About 61.9% of adults are working or looking for work, which is similar to the figures for Queensland and Australia. The unemployment rate is 4.1%, which is much lower than most similar areas.

The industries that employ local workers.
Agriculture, forestry and fishing is the biggest employer here, accounting for 20.7% of jobs. Other common industries include health care and social assistance at 11.3% and retail trade at 8.6%.
The kinds of jobs people do.
Managers make up the largest group of workers at 21.0%, followed by labourers at 14.7%. Technicians and trades people hold 13.4% of roles, while professionals account for 12.4%.
